Elsa Butler is a multimedia student at the
Columbia University Graduate School of Journalism. Her recent
work can be found on NYC24.com, National Public Radio
and WNBC.com.

Elsa has worked as a reporter for Reuters, California’s
Marin Independent Journal, Condé Nast Traveller, South Africa’s
Cape Argus
, the arts and culture Website Flavorpill, and most
recently, NPR’s morning radio show, The Bryant Park Project.
She is working at The New York Times tv/video department for
the summer of 2008.

She has covered technology, breaking news, music, performing
arts, international sailing and performing arts. Elsa graduated
from Colorado College in 1998 with a B.A. in English
and Creative Writing

In her spare time, Elsa trains with her Australian Shepherd,
Addie, for sheep herding trials.
